首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

删除数组中的元素

是指将数组中的特定元素移除,使得数组中不再包含该元素。

在实际开发中,我们可以使用不同的方法来删除数组中的元素,以下是一些常见的方法:

  1. 使用splice()方法:splice()方法可以删除数组中的一个或多个元素,并返回被删除的元素。它可以接受两个参数,第一个参数是要删除的起始位置(索引),第二个参数是要删除的元素个数。例如,如果要删除数组arr中的第三个元素,可以使用arr.splice(2, 1)。 推荐的腾讯云产品:无
  2. 使用pop()方法:pop()方法可以删除数组中的最后一个元素,并返回该元素。它不需要任何参数。例如,如果要删除数组arr中的最后一个元素,可以使用arr.pop()。 推荐的腾讯云产品:无
  3. 使用shift()方法:shift()方法可以删除数组中的第一个元素,并返回该元素。它不需要任何参数。例如,如果要删除数组arr中的第一个元素,可以使用arr.shift()。 推荐的腾讯云产品:无
  4. 使用filter()方法:filter()方法可以根据指定的条件过滤数组中的元素,并返回符合条件的新数组。可以使用filter()方法来删除数组中的特定元素。例如,如果要删除数组arr中的所有等于value的元素,可以使用arr = arr.filter(item => item !== value)。 推荐的腾讯云产品:无
  5. 使用slice()方法和concat()方法:可以结合使用slice()方法和concat()方法来删除数组中的特定元素。首先使用slice()方法获取要删除元素之前的部分和之后的部分,然后使用concat()方法将它们连接在一起,从而得到一个新数组。例如,如果要删除数组arr中的第i个元素,可以使用arr.slice(0, i).concat(arr.slice(i+1))。 推荐的腾讯云产品:无

需要注意的是,以上方法都是基于原生JavaScript的数组操作,没有特定的腾讯云产品与之直接相关。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• js--数组方法

    01、concat()---合并数组的方法 02、join(separator)--把数组的所有元素放入一个字符串。元素通过指定的分隔符separator进行分隔。 03、shift()---删除数组第一个元素 04、pop()---删除数组最后一个元素 05、unshift()---在数组开头追加元素 06、push()---在数组末尾追加元素 07、reverse()---翻转数组元素 08、sort()---数组排序 09、splice(start,deleteCount,val1,val2,...)---新元素替换原来的元素,从start位置开始删除deleteCount项,并从该位置起插入val1,val2,... 10、slice(start,end)---从一个已有的数组中返回选定的元素,返回从原数组中指定开始下标到结束下标之间的项组成的新数组 11、toString()----把数组转化成字符串 12、indexof()---返回某个指定的字符串值在数组中首次出现的位置。 13、lastIndexOf( )---返回一个指定的字符串值最后出现的位置,在一个字符串中的指定位置从后向前搜索。

    01
    领券